Meeting: 30/11/2016 - Planning Committee (Item 85)

85 A.8 - Planning Application - 16/01391/OUT - Land Off Connaught Road, Weeley, CO16 9EL pdf icon PDF 182 KB

Residential development of 0.5 ha of land to create up to eight detached bungalows.

Minutes:

It was reported that this application had been referred to the Planning Committee at the request of Councillor Bray, a local Ward Member.

 

The Committee had before it the published Officer report containing the key planning issues, relevant planning policies, planning history, any response from consultees, written representations received and a recommendation of approval.

 

At the meeting, an oral presentation was made by the Council’s Planning Manager (GG) in respect of the application.

 

Councillor M Brown, a local Ward Member, spoke against the application

 

Peter LeGrys, the agent on behalf of the applicant, spoke in support of the application.

 

Following discussion by the Committee, it was moved by Councillor Baker, seconded by Councillor Hones and RESOLVED that the Head of Planning (or equivalent authorised officer) be authorised to grant outline planning permission for the development, subject to the following conditions:

 

1) Time Limit – Outline;

2) Time Limit – Submission of Reserved Matters;

3) No Development until Reserved Matters (access, appearance, layout, landscaping and scale) submitted;

4) Materials;

5) Boundary treatments;

6) Submission of hard/soft landscaping scheme;

7) Implementation of landscaping scheme;

8) No unbound materials in first 6m of access;

9) Any hardsurfacing shall be porous/permeable;

10) Footways being minimum of 2m in width;

11) Off-street parking in accordance with current parking standards;

12) Garages being set back 6m from highway; and

13) Details of communal refuse store provided.
